For the 2025 school year, there are 6 public elementary schools serving 2,060 students in Calloway County School District. This district's average elementary testing ranking is 9/10, which is in the top 20% of public elementary schools in Kentucky.
Public Elementary Schools in Calloway County School District have an average math proficiency score of 49% (versus the Kentucky public elementary school average of 38%), and reading proficiency score of 54% (versus the 45%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 16%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Kentucky public elementary school average of 28% (majority Black and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$12,034 in this school district is less than the state median of $14,242.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$11,020 is less than the state median of $13,981.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
